| ⇢ | A | TaskRunner added | |
| ⇢ | A | RunSingleScheduledTaskCommand added | |
| ⇢ | A | ListScheduledTaskCommand added |
| ⇢ | A | TaskRunner::runSingleTask() added | |
| ⇢ | A | ListScheduledTaskCommand::execute() added | |
| ⇢ | A | ListScheduledTaskCommand::__construct() added | |
| ⇢ | A | TaskRegistry::getAllTasks() added | |
| ⇢ | A | TaskRunner::fetchTask() added | |
| ⇢ | A | TaskRunner::__construct() added | |
| ⇢ | A | RunSingleScheduledTaskCommand::configure() added | |
| ⇢ | A | RunSingleScheduledTaskCommand::execute() added | |
| ⇢ | A | RunSingleScheduledTaskCommand::__construct() added | |
| ⇢ | A | MessageQueueException::cannotFindTaskByName() added |